IND vs ENG / Jonny Bairstow should be dropped from Ranchi Test - advice of former English captain

Zoom News : Feb 22, 2024, 06:00 AM
IND vs ENG: England started the 5-match Test series against India in a very good manner and won the first match. However, after this the team had to face one-sided defeat in both the next matches. In such a situation, the test match to be played on Ranchi ground is being considered very important for the English team. So far in this Test series, Jonny Bairstow's performance with the bat has been very poor, after which former England player and captain Alastair Cook has advised to keep him out of the playing 11 for the fourth Test.

Lawrence should be given a chance in place of Bairstow

Jonny Bairstow has scored runs at a poor average of 17 in this Test series so far, in which in the 6 innings of three matches, he has returned to the pavilion once at zero and apart from this he has scored only 4, 25, 26, 37 and 10 runs. Regarding this, Alastair Cook said in a statement given to TNT Sport that keeping in mind the interest of the player, I am advising him to drop him because I feel that this tour of India has been very difficult for him so far. Alastair Cook further said in his statement that I do not mean at all that you should not give Bairstow a chance to play Test cricket in the future, but in this situation, you should give a chance to a player who has not played a single match till now. Because when you are not able to score runs, the bowler is able to put pressure on you and that is why I think Dan Lawrence should be given a chance in the Ranchi Test match.

Michael Atherton advised to feed Bairstow

Contrary to Alastair Cook's statement, another former England captain Michael Atherton has advised to play Jonny Bairstow in the Ranchi Test match. Atherton said in a statement to Sky Sports that I think Bairstow is a very important player from the point of view of this series and I do not think that in such a situation the team will consider dropping him. Let us tell you that till now in this Test series, apart from Jonny Bairstow, the poor form of Joe Root has also been a big concern for the England team, both these players have not been able to play even a single half-century innings.
